Part of the "Branches on the Tree of Life" series. The term "protist" covers a wide range of microscopic organisms formerly clumped into "Kingdom Protista." New molecular analyses show that the protistan lines of evolution go so far back in time they can be considered as different kingdoms of life. Through photography of living protists, amoebas, flagellates, algae, and the elegant ciliated protists are introduced in ten learning modules.
